Summary

Description

We are looking for a Graphic Designer to join our team in Irvine, California on a Contract basis. In this role, you will support product development by translating design intent into accurate visual and technical documentation while helping ensure consistency, quality, and readiness for production. This position works closely with design, development, and external partners to keep projects moving on schedule and aligned with brand expectations.

Responsibilities:
Develop clear visual and technical design materials that guide products from initial concept through final production approval.
Create and refine pattern-related assets, specifications, and supporting documentation to maintain consistency across product lines and manufacturing partners.
Partner with design, product development, and vendors to align product execution with brand standards, quality expectations, and cost targets.
Prepare prototypes for review and participate in fit evaluations, documenting updates and translating feedback into actionable revisions.
Build and maintain technical packages that include measurements, construction details, grading information, and correction notes for sampling and costing.
Monitor workflow against seasonal deadlines and coordinate with cross-functional teams to keep deliverables on track.
Identify opportunities to improve fit, construction quality, and overall development efficiency throughout the production cycle.
Maintain a detail-oriented, collaborative approach while following company policies and applicable local, state, and federal requirements.

Requirements

Bachelor's degree or diploma in Technical Design, Design, Product Development, Graphic Design, or a related discipline.
At least 5 years of experience supporting technical design or product development within a fast-paced team environment.
Strong ability to interpret fit adjustments and convert three-dimensional feedback into clear two-dimensional pattern or design direction.
Solid understanding of garment construction, product engineering, grading, and manufacturing workflows.
Proficiency with Adobe Illustrator, Adobe Photoshop, Adobe Creative Cloud, Excel, and other Microsoft Office applications.
Strong communication, organization, time management, and stakeholder coordination skills.
Experience working directly with factories or sample rooms is advantageous.
Background creating brochures, pattern-based design assets, or other production-ready graphic materials is a plus.
